系统字段

除从数据源解压缩的字段之外,系统字段还可以由 Qlik Sense 创建。这些字段都以“$”开头,并且可像普通字段一样在可视化(如筛选器窗格或表格)中显示。在您加载数据时会自动创建系统字段,并主要用作应用程序设计辅助。

可用系统字段

以下系统字段可用:

可用系统字段
系统字段 说明
$Table 包含加载的所有表格。
$Field 包含加载的表格中的所有字段。
$Fields 包含每个表格中的字段数。
$FieldNo 包含表格中的字段位置。
$Rows 包含表格中的行数

无法在脚本中操作任何系统字段。

在可视化中使用系统字段

关联系统字段数据。例如,如果添加两个筛选器选框,一个具有 $Table 而另一个具有 $Field,并选择一个表格,则 $Field 筛选器选框将把所选表格中的字段显示为可能的值。

资产面板的字段列表中不包括系统字段。它们包含在表达式编辑器中。如果要使用资产面板中的系统字段,需要通过手动输入来引用。

Example: 在资产面板中的维度中

=$Field